Understanding the Exhaust System Backpressure in a 2014 Toyota Supra

The exhaust system of a 2014 Toyota Supra plays a crucial role in the overall performance of the vehicle. Backpressure in the exhaust system is essentially the resistance that the exhaust gases face as they exit the engine and flow through the various components of the system. While some level of backpressure is necessary to maintain optimal engine performance and ensure proper exhaust gas flow, excessive backpressure can hinder power output.

Factors Affecting Power Output in a 2014 Toyota Supra’s Exhaust System

Several factors can affect the power output in a 2014 Toyota Supra’s exhaust system. These factors include the design and diameter of the exhaust piping, the presence of restrictive components such as mufflers and catalytic converters, and the efficiency of the exhaust manifold. Additionally, the tuning of the engine and the air-fuel mixture can also impact backpressure and subsequently, power output.

Tips for Optimizing Backpressure in a 2014 Toyota Supra’s Exhaust System

To optimize backpressure and increase power in your 2014 Toyota Supra, here are some tips you can follow:

  1. Upgrade to a high-performance exhaust system: Consider replacing the stock exhaust system with one specifically designed for performance. Look for systems that offer larger diameter piping, high-flow mufflers, and performance-oriented catalytic converters.

  2. Install a performance exhaust manifold: Upgrading to a performance exhaust manifold can improve exhaust gas flow, reducing backpressure and increasing power output.

  3. Replace restrictive components: Consider replacing factory mufflers and catalytic converters with high-flow alternatives. These aftermarket components are designed to minimize backpressure and maximize power potential.

  4. Opt for larger diameter piping: Replacing stock exhaust piping with larger diameter piping can reduce backpressure by allowing exhaust gases to flow more freely.

  5. Consider a tune-up: Having your engine professionally tuned can optimize the air-fuel mixture and ignition timing, ensuring efficient combustion and reducing backpressure.
